Community Engagement Manager
Role Overview

As a Community Engagement (Content) Manager, your responsibilities will span two key areas: Content Development and Community Engagement.

Content

You will work with both internal and external stakeholders to create original content and enhance existing material on digital platforms, such as a government developer portal. This includes crafting publications, thought leadership articles, and resources that may be featured on local or international platforms. You will also contribute to broader outreach initiatives targeting the tech and public service communities.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Translate technical content into engaging narratives suitable for a range of audiences including digital government leaders, product managers, software engineers, and public sector professionals.
  • Apply SEO best practices to ensure all content is search-optimized and user-friendly.
  • Plan and develop content strategies across multiple digital channels and platforms.
  • Create content templates and visual layout guides to enhance readability and user engagement.
  • Coll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ams including product teams, designers, and marketing professionals.
  • Be open to feedback and adapt quickly to revisions under tight timelines.
  • Conduct industry research to stay updated on trends and bring new ideas to the table.
Community Engagement

You will support the Community Engagement team in organizing and managing initiatives that build and sustain a vibrant tech-focused community within and beyond the public sector.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Coordinate logistics and marketing efforts for community events and initiatives.
  • Lead and independently execute community engagement activities.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to co-develop relevant and compelling content for community programs.
  • Draft promotional content for distribution across various channels including email newsletters and social media.
  • Manage and maintain the community membership database, including regular analysis of engagement metrics.
  • Provide support across various community-building activities beyond events.

Qualifications:

  • A deg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Technology, Communications, or a related discipline.
  • 1–2 years of relevant experience in the tech industry or a related field.
  • Familiarity with SEO best practices and tools such as Google Analytics and Ahrefs.
  • Experience using SEO performance tools like Google Search Console.
  • Strong writing and communication skills, with a keen eye for detail and a genuine interest in technology.
  • Good understanding of information architecture and content strategy.
  • Eagerness to learn and grasp technical concepts.
  • Experience in planning and managing events, particularly in the MICE sector, including AV setup and operations.
  • Basic proficiency in design and multimedia tools (e.g. Figma, Adobe Creative Suite).
  • Comfortable working with and analyzing data using Excel.
